Network cabling services involve installing, upgrading, and maintaining the structured wiring systems that connect various electronic devices within a property. This work typically includes running cables through walls, ceilings, or floors, setting up outlets, and ensuring that the wiring is organized and accessible. Proper network cabling is essential for supporting reliable internet connections, phone systems, security cameras, and other networked devices, helping to create a seamless digital environment in residential or commercial spaces.
These services help address common connectivity issues such as slow internet speeds, frequent disconnections, or weak Wi-Fi signals. Poor wiring or outdated cabling infrastructure can lead to network bottlenecks, making it difficult to stream content, work remotely, or use smart home devices effectively. By upgrading or installing new cabling, local contractors can improve network performance, reduce interference, and ensure that all devices have a stable and fast connection, which is especially important for homes with multiple users or a growing number of connected devices.

The overview below groups typical Network Cabling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for routine network cabling repairs or upgrades usually range from $250 to $600. Many smaller projects fall within this band, depending on the scope and complexity of the work.
Basic Installation - Installing new network cabling in a small office or home setting generally costs between $600 and $2,000. Most standard installations are completed within this range, with fewer projects reaching higher amounts.
Mid-Size Projects - Larger installations, such as upgrading an entire office building, can range from $2,000 to $5,000. These projects tend to be more complex but are common for many commercial upgrades.
Full Replacement or Complex Systems - Extensive network cabling projects, including full building rewiring or specialized systems, can exceed $5,000, with larger, more intricate jobs reaching $10,000+ in some cases. Such projects are less frequent but represent the upper end of typical cost ranges.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
